Walter Roberson
Walter Roberson 2013 年 3 月 31 日
The code H*MAG(1:K,:) is assuming that the second dimension of H should be length K, but clearly it is not.
trifbank is not a built-in MATLAB routine. Did you download one of the implementations from the File Exchange? If so then you are going to have to debug why it is not returning matrices of width K.
